Hi, I'm having trouble updating my openbox v8 epg. I have regularly done this with no problem but recently the internet epg is 1 hour out. my box is on summertime but doesn't make a difference. any fixes or help would be appreciated!
 
I've done a lot of searching through the forums on this, as I have the same problem. I assume that you are referring to the XMLTV setting for the EPG. Apparently this is a known bug relating to British summertime and has been around for a long, long time. There is no fix at the moment. However, come October, it should be ok until next years BST.
